Services are produced and consumed
simultaneously; this service characteristic is
referred to as: - ANSWER-Inseparability
This service characteristic indicates that
services do not have physical attributes and
therefore cannot be perceived by the senses -
cannot be tasted, seen, touched, smelt or
possessed: - ANSWER-Intangibility

In the Gaps model, the customer gap is the
difference between: - ANSWER-Customer
expectations and customer perceptions

The extent to which customers recognize and
are willing to accept variations in service
performance in called the: - ANSWER-Zone of
tolerance
